Solucionat: JS elimina l'últim caràcter de la cadena

El principal problema és que JS no té una funció integrada per fer-ho. Podeu utilitzar la funció substr(), però truncarà la cadena a la posició donada, en lloc d'eliminar l'últim caràcter.

var str = "Hello world!";

str = str.substring(0, str.length - 1);

Aquesta línia de codi diu que prengueu la cadena "Hola món!" i creeu una cadena nova que sigui una subcadena de la cadena original. La nova cadena començarà a l'índex 0 de la cadena original i acabarà a l'últim índex de la cadena original menys 1.

Funció getattr

La funció getattr de JavaScript retorna el valor d'una propietat en un objecte.

var obj = {nom: “John”, edat: 30}; console.log(nom.obj); // John console.log(obj.age); // 30

Error d'atribut

AtributteError és un tipus d'error que es produeix quan s'intenta accedir a una propietat o mètode d'un objecte que no existeix.

Articles Relacionats:

Deixa el teu comentari